Estonia Signals Willingness to Discuss Hormuz Security Support
Estonia’s defense minister Hanno Pevkur said Tallinn is open to discussing possible U.S. help in securing the Strait of Hormuz, potentially using Estonia’s demining expertise, but only if a ceasefire is in place and there has been no formal U.S. request yet. The White House has urged allies to assist after Iran attacked tanker traffic, but several partners have declined or shown cautious responses, highlighting ongoing unity challenges within NATO/EU as leaders weigh broader security moves, including Ukraine peace talks in exchanges with Western powers.
